_ what it can do 6 tools
6 never probed 0 of 6 classified

Price is per tool, not per server. An agent whose handshake is open can hold tools that demand a key or a payment, and one figure for the whole agent sends callers into a wall.

  • get_ttl unknown never probed

    Get the remaining time-to-live (TTL) in seconds for a key. Returns -1 if the key has no expiration, -2 if the key doesn't exist.
